Private answer It’s common to wonder if you’ll start your period at the same age as your mom, especially if you’re approaching that age. While family history can play a role, it’s not a guarantee that you’ll start at the same age. Your period will begin when your body is ready, and this timing is influenced by both genetics and environmental factors. Advice:
